Deputy Foreign Minister attends fifth Meeting of ASEAN Humanitarian Task Force (AHTF) for victims of Cyclone Nargis


At the invitation of the ASEAN Secretary General Dr Surin Pitsuwan, Myanmar delegation led by Chairman of Tripartite Core Group(TCG) Deputy Minister for Foreign Affairs U Kyaw Thu left here for Bangkok, Thailand to participate in the Coordinating Meeting and Fifth Meeting of the ASEAN Humanitarian Task Force (AHTF) for the victims of Cyclone Nargis to be held in Bangkok from 16 to 17 January.Deputy Minister U Kyaw Thu and delegation member participated in the Coordinating Meeting for the Fifth Meeting of the ASEAN Humanitarian Task Force (AHTF) for the victims of Cyclone Nargis at Amari Water Gate Hotel on 16 January.The deputy minister attended the Fifth Meeting of the ASEAN Humanitarian Task Force (AHTF) for the victims of Cyclone Nargis at the same venue on 17 January and presented report of the Tripartite Core Group (TCG). The participants also discussed the outcome of the TCG high level roundtable on post-Nargis relief and recovery efforts in Myanmar.The deputy minister and delegation members—Deputy Director-General U Than Aye of the Ministry of Agriculture and Irrigation and Deputy Director Daw Kyawt Kyawt Khaing of the Ministry of Foreign Affairs—also arrived back on the same flight.
